Just ask Massachusetts Women’s Amateur Championship golfer Na Liu. Liu had a ROUGH showing at Orchard Golf Club this week.

Liu finished dead last (or DFL as we like to say in the private chat), missing the cut after firing rounds of 123 and 117, good for +96. Before you rush out for the “get well soon” card, however, check out the scorecard instead.

It’s double bogey city. In fact, forget city. It’s a metropolis. But take a closer look. Round 2, 17th hole. You see that? No, your contacts didn’t fall out. Amid two of the toughest rounds in Mass Am history, Liu just so happened to jar a hole-in-one. Must. Be. Nice.
